We respect your rights regarding your personal data that we collect and store.
Under Ukrainian law, as a data subject, you have the right to know what types of data we collect and why, the right to request correction or deletion of your personal data, the right to refuse the collection of certain data, the right to access your personal data, the right to withdraw your consent, and the right to file a complaint with a supervisory authority. Below, we explain what each of these rights means, as well as when and how you can exercise your rights.
● The right to be informed about who we are, for what purposes, and how we collect, use, and process your personal data or the data of a child whose rights you represent;
● The right to access your personal data and the right to request a copy of the personal data we store about you or a child whose rights you represent;
● The right to correct inaccuracies or complete any incomplete personal data we process regarding you or a child whose rights you represent;
● The right to withdraw your consent to the processing of personal data if the processing is based on consent. However, this right may be limited in cases prescribed by law. For example, we cannot cease processing if the law requires the storage of your data, if it is necessary to protect the Foundation’s rights in legal proceedings, or when there are other legitimate grounds for continuing data processing.
● The right to delete (erase) your personal data or the right to "be forgotten";
● The right to restrict or block the processing of your personal data;
● The right to transfer data to another service (to another controller) and the right to store your personal data on a personal device;
● The right to object to any processing of personal data that we process based on legitimate interests if our grounds for primary processing outweigh the scope of your interests, rights, and freedoms;
● The right not to be subject to automated decision-making and profiling and to personally influence automated data collection and profiling systems;
● The right to file a complaint with us regarding any processing of your personal data, as well as data of a child whose rights you represent, or to contact the supervisory authorities of the country in which you live or work; If your request has not been satisfied, you may file a complaint with the regulatory authority — the Commissioner of the Verkhovna Rada of Ukraine for Human Rights at hotline@ombudsman.gov.ua or send mail to: Instytutska St., 21/8, Kyiv, 01008, Ukraine.
● The right to request that we do not process your personal data for marketing purposes.
